Overview
ISO 13679:2019 - "Petroleum and natural gas industries - Procedures for testing casing and tubing connections" - specifies standardized tests to evaluate the galling tendency, sealing performance, and structural integrity of casing and tubing connections used in oil and gas wells. This second edition (2019) updates the earlier 2002 version and supplements API RP 5C5:2017, aligning connection qualification with contemporary test methods and adding clarifications for manufacturers and test laboratories.
Key topics and requirements
- Test scope and limits: Defines tests for the most commonly encountered well conditions; explicitly excludes some scenarios (for example, effects of corrosive fluids are not considered).
- Supplement to API RP 5C5:2017: ISO 13679:2019 replaces or augments specific clauses in API RP 5C5 where noted and requires manufacturers to provide a test plan and detailed connection data.
- Nominal connection performance envelope: Manufacturers must supply a connection specification sheet and datasheet that state the intended assessment level and uni-axial ratings for the connection.
- Specimen geometries and assessment levels: New specimen geometries (e.g., XH-XL) and revised Connection Assessment Level(s) testing sequences are included.
- Anisotropic reference curves: Recognizes non-isotropic material behavior in OCTG; recommends development and reporting of anisotropic yield curves (e.g., using Hill’s criterion) in place of isotropic VME curves where appropriate.
- Near-yield loading effects: Requires awareness and monitoring of cyclic plastic strain accumulation under near-yield cyclic loading; manufacturers should recommend monitoring locations and acceptable plastic strain levels.
- Test reporting: Test reports must reference ISO 13679:2019, include temperature and DLS used, and document the test plan, make-up parameters, and repair procedures.
Applications and users
- Who uses it: Connection manufacturers, well completion and drilling engineers, materials and testing laboratories, qualification teams, and operators specifying or accepting tubular connections.
- Practical uses:
- Qualification and validation of casing/tubing connection designs before field deployment.
- Producing standardized test reports for procurement and regulatory compliance.
- Evaluating connection behavior under complex loading (axial, pressure, bending, torsion).
- Informing design decisions where anisotropic pipe body behavior or near-yield effects may influence performance.
